Haofood produces plant-based chicken using proprietary extrusion technology and peanut protein, which provides a realistic texture that addresses the dissatisfaction with current tofu-like alternatives. This product caters to the growing demand for comfort foods among flexitarians and vegetarians in China, particularly those missing fried chicken.

Problem
Many plant-based chicken alternatives lack the texture and flavor necessary to satisfy consumers, particularly in the Asian market where chicken is a staple. Existing options often rely on tofu or other soy-based proteins, which do not replicate the fibrous texture and savory taste of real chicken. This limits the appeal of meatless options for flexitarians and vegetarians seeking familiar comfort foods.
Solution
Haofood addresses this issue by producing plant-based chicken alternatives using a proprietary extrusion technology and peanut protein. This approach creates a more realistic, meat-like texture compared to traditional soy-based products, enhancing the overall eating experience. The company focuses on developing plant-based versions of popular Asian chicken dishes, catering to the growing demand for meatless options that closely mimic the taste and texture of conventional chicken. By leveraging peanut protein and advanced extrusion techniques, Haofood aims to provide a satisfying and authentic alternative for consumers seeking to reduce their meat consumption without sacrificing flavor or texture.
